What Is sfmapi.dll?

Sfmapi.dll is a dynamic link library (DLL) file that serves as the Windows NT Macintosh File Service Client. This file contains a collection of procedures and driver functions that are utilized by the Windows OS, facilitating communication and operations between Macintosh and Windows systems. Its proper functioning is vital for maintaining compatibility and performance across different platforms.

Potential Issues or Errors

Errors related to the sfmapi.dll can arise due to various reasons, including issues with the Windows registry, malware infections, or problems with the applications that depend on this DLL. Common error messages include ‘sfmapi.dll is missing,’ ‘sfmapi.dll error loading,’ and ‘sfmapi.dll crash,’ which indicate underlying problems that need to be addressed for optimal functionality.

Here are a few extra steps you might try:

  • Perform a Full Malware Scan: Ensure your PC isn’t harboring viruses or spyware that can damage system files.
  • Update Your Drivers: Outdated or corrupt drivers can lead to DLL conflicts. Consider checking for updated drivers via Windows Update or the manufacturer’s site.
  • Use System Restore (If Available): Rolling back to a previously stable restore point can sometimes reverse recent DLL-related issues.
  • Reinstall Problematic Software: If an application specifically triggers the DLL error, reinstalling it might replace missing or corrupted files.
